To appreciate why switchboard upgrades matter so exceptionally, it helps to consider what an electrical switchboard is actually handling on any given day. In a common Sydney home, the switchboard gets the incoming supply from the electrical power network and distributes it throughout several circuits serving lighting, power points, kitchen appliances, heating and cooling systems, and significantly, high-draw innovations like home battery storage and electric lorry chargers. An older board with ceramic merges and limited circuit capability was crafted for a portion of this need. It has no system to compare a regular operating load and a precariously overloaded circuit, no recurring current protection to guard against electric shock, and no capacity to gracefully handle the peaks that modern-day households produce daily. Switchboard upgrades replace this inadequate facilities with equipment that is calibrated for existing usage patterns, built to modern safety specifications, and efficient in supporting whatever electrical additions the home might need in the years ahead.

Professional switchboard upgrades carried out by a licensed Sydney electrician provide a package of enhancements that touch every element of how electrical power is managed throughout the residential or commercial property. Recurring present gadgets, which are now a compulsory inclusion under New South Wales electrical guidelines, supply protection that older systems can not provide-- spotting current imbalances triggered by electrical faults or human contact with live components and cutting the power supply within milliseconds. Alongside these, modern mini breaker safeguard private circuits from overload damage, changing the ceramic merges that when required manual intervention after every fault event. The switchboard enclosure itself is changed with a properly rated system that fulfills existing requirements for safety and accessibility, plainly identified and logically arranged so that any electrician participating in a future fault can work rapidly and safely. The worth that switchboard more info upgrades add to a residential or commercial property extends into area that many owners do not initially think about. Home purchasers and commercial tenants in Sydney are progressively sophisticated about the condition of the residential or commercial properties they are considering, and a modern, compliant switchboard carries real weight in that assessment. Building and insect inspections consistently flag out-of-date switchboards as items requiring attention, and a residential or commercial property that has actually currently addressed this through detailed switchboard upgrades avoids the working out downside that includes a recognized deficiency. For investment property owners, the calculus is similarly straightforward-- a switchboard that stops working or triggers damage produces costs far surpassing those of a prepared upgrade, and the duty of care owed to tenants under electrical safety legislation makes compliance a non-negotiable obligation instead of a discretionary improvement. Insurance coverage service providers likewise view residential or commercial properties more favourably when electrical systems satisfy existing standards, and sometimes, protection limitations use particularly to losses attributable to ageing electrical facilities.

Performing on switchboard upgrades before a problem forces the concern is the technique that experienced Sydney electricians regularly recommend to their customers. The warning signs are normally present well before a failure takes place-- relentless circuit journeys under normal loads, warmth around the switchboard enclosure, a circuit box that still depends on rewireable fuses, any visible scorching or discolouration on the panel, or just the understanding that no electrical work has actually been done on the property in over two decades. An assessment by a licensed electrician will clarify the current condition of the switchboard and describe the scope of work required to bring it up to standard.
